Transaction 8ca7d24e88809fcbaba69913549de90e39b193a148c81a5ab7cd9acc0e81fae3
1 Input
1 Output
-
8ca7d24e88809fcbaba69913549de90e39b193a148c81a5ab7cd9acc0e81fae3:0
- value
- 68000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 95b15fdfccd7535e6ff646ba4608e69374c0fc4c08529676b0be923bd4f1ef72
- address
- tb1pjkc4lh7v6af4umlkg6ayvz8xjd6vplzvppffva4sh6frh483aaeqluxvrs